Alexander Dam

Alexander Dam (1989, Stockholm – SE) began his artistic career in 2006 within the Swedish street dance scene and has since taught, performed and competed in various styles of street dance in Sweden and internationally. He has won competitions such as UK BBoy Championships (2009), Locking Up Moscow (2011) and Juste Debout (2012).

In 2013, he trained in contemporary dance at the Salzburg Experimental Academy of Dance (S.E.A.D.) in Austria and has since completed his studies worked with various choreographers, within various projects and institutions. Alexander's artistic practice is based on techniques and experiences from street dance, contemporary dance and contemporary circus, with a focus on improvisation. Alexander has been working since autumn 2022 as an educator, supervisor and course coordinator at Åsa Folkhögskola.
